literally i hate “gender abolition” so much. like. ok. mini and less nuanced rant but the core tenant seems to be “these boxes are bad, so we should get rid of the boxes and concepts” rather than “lets liberate these categories, stop assigning them meaning, and make them personalized.”
thats why some trans activists and certain gender criticals can both consider themselves gender abolitionists. trans GAs want to get rid of gender and sex entirely as any kind of category, while gender critical GAs want to get rid of gender and leave only sex as an important characteristic.
like ok. im a man. thats a very personal and important part of my identity. to me, i feel good as a man when filling Man Roles. i like camping, roughing it outdoors, i like country music and hardcore too. i like feeling like a role model and a provider and i like feeling strong. those things arent what make me a man but they feel important to my manhood. i know women who are exactly like this- we go camping together, we dress similarly, we listen to the same music, we both like feeling strong. they like it as women and i like it as a man. the categories are still there, but they are whatever they mean to us. gender is liberated because we can do whatever we want without feeling like we’re in the wrong “box”. but if you got rid of the boxes, we’re doing the same things but we dont get those personal and important labels.
gender is a social construct. what it means to be a man is socially constructed. but that doesnt mean your identity as a man or a woman or genderqueer or agender or fluid isnt real, just that we understand and create meaning through society. not every trans person feels this way but for me, my manhood feels fundamental to me and innate. its very much there and binary and unchangeable. i like it. i had to fight to like it.
reconstructing gender doesnt mean getting rid of it won’t just create new problems. my dad likes to say “there are no solutions, just trade-offs”. and if we are reconstructing gender, i think we should expand categories and make them personalized rather than getting rid of a concept that is as helpful as it is harmful. what it means for me to be a man isnt the same as what it means to my other male friends and the same is true of any identities. a gender liberated society would let us exist with variation and fluidity and without forced conformity while still identifying with our gender. a gender abolitionist society would just create new categories and even if they succeeded, i dont think its possible to stop all people from having a gender identity. i think you’d either go the gc route and revert to sex as the only categories, or trans vs cis, but either way we are social creatures. categories, when loose and self defined and not rigid, can be good.
you need societal change and reconstruction. you need to liberate gender, because ultimately it is a neutral thing that can be constructed as good or bad, harmful or helpful.
